Written Answers — Department of Environment, Community and Local Government: Household Charge Administration (23 Sep 2014)

Alan Kelly: The Local Government (Household Charge) Act 2011 provided the legislative basis for the Household Charge. Under the Act, an owner of a residential property on the liability date is liable to pay the Household Charge, unless otherwise exempted or entitled to claim a waiver. Written Answers — Department of Environment, Community and Local Government: Non-Principal Private Residence Charge Administration (23 Sep 2014)

Alan Kelly: The Local Government (Charges) Act 2009, as amended, provides the legislative basis for the Non Principal Private Residence (NPPR) Charge. The NPPR Charge of €200 per annum, which has since been discontinued, applied in the years 2009 to 2013 to any residential property in which the owner did not reside as their normal place of residence. Written Answers — Department of Environment, Community and Local Government: Rental Accommodation Scheme Administration (23 Sep 2014)

Alan Kelly: The administration of the Rental Accommodation Scheme is a matter for individual local authorities. Under the terms of the Scheme, where the dwelling that the household is living in becomes unavailable, through no fault of the household, the relevant local authority is responsible for sourcing alternative accommodation.
